We are a leading bespoke joinery and interior fit-out company, renowned for delivering high-quality craftsmanship across luxury residential, commercial, and hospitality sectors. As our business continues to expand, we’re looking for an Assistant Quantity Surveyor to join our growing commercial team and support the delivery of exceptional joinery projects.

This is an exciting opportunity for an ambitious individual to develop their career in quantity surveying within the specialist joinery sector. Working closely with senior surveyors and project managers, you will assist in managing project costs, procurement, and valuations, gaining hands-on experience across all stages of the project lifecycle.

Key Responsibilities
  • Assist in preparing cost plans, valuations, and project budgets.
  • Support the production of bills of quantities and tender documentation.
  • Help manage subcontractor enquiries, comparisons, and procurement.
  • Assist in tracking variations, cost control, and reporting.
  • Maintain accurate records for valuations and final accounts.
  • Work closely with design, production, and site teams to ensure commercial compliance.
  • Support senior QSs with client meetings and commercial administration.
About You
  • Degree or HNC/HND in Quantity Surveying or a related discipline (or working towards).
  • Ideally some experience in joinery, fit-out, or interior construction (placement or similar).
  • Strong numerical, analytical, and communication skills.
  • Proficient in Microsoft Excel and comfortable with construction drawings.
  • Motivated to learn, develop, and progress within a dynamic team.
  • A keen eye for detail and a proactive attitude.
What We Offer
  • Structured training and mentorship from experienced Quantity Surveyors.
  • Career progression opportunities within a growing specialist contractor.
  • Competitive salary and benefits package.
  • Exposure to prestigious, design-led joinery projects.
  • Supportive, collaborative team culture focused on excellence and innovation.
